OPEN-FACED SEAFOOD SANDWICHES



Open-Faced Seafood Sandwiches image

Delicious seafood sandwiches are as close as your cupboard using canned crabmeat and shrimp. Arlene Kroll of Vero Beach, Florida adds fresh parsley, lemon juice and Dijon mustard to give these noontime sandwiches a fresh taste.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 25m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

4 English muffins, split and toasted
3 tablespoons butter, melted
1 can (6 ounces) lump crabmeat, drained
1 can (6 ounces) small shrimp, rinsed and drained
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ese, divided
1/2 cup chopped celery
1/2 cup chopped ripe olives
1 tablespoon minced fresh parsley
1/4 cup mayonnaise
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1/2 teaspoon Dijon mustard
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ce

Steps:

  • Brush English muffins with butter; set aside. In a bowl, combine the crab, shrimp, 3/4 cup cheese, celery, olives and parsley. Combine the mayonnaise, lemon juice, mustard and Worcestershire sauce; pour over seafood mixture and toss to coat. , Place a rounded 1/4 cupful of the mixture on each muffin half; sprinkle with remaining cheese. Place on a baking sheet. Broil 4-6 in. from the heat for 3-4 minutes or until heated through and cheese is melted. Serve immediately.

ENGLISH MUFFINS



English Muffins image

Damaris Phillips, star of Southern at Heart, shows us how to make this breakfast classic. "I first had homemade English muffins at a hotel in Cincinnati. They were so heavenly, I had to figure out how to re-create them at home."

Provided by Damaris Phillips

Time 2h

Yield 16 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

4 1/2 cups bread flour, plus more for kneading
3 tablespoons sugar
1 1/4-ounce packet instant yeast (2 1/4 teaspoons)
2 teaspoons salt
1 large egg
1 3/4 cups whole milk
2 1/2 tablespoons coconut oil, plus more for the bowl and dough
2 1/2 tablespoons coconut oil, plus more for the bowl and dough
Coarse cornmeal, for sprinkling
Nonstick cooking spray
Butter and jam, for serving (optional)

Steps:

  • Make the dough.
  • Whisk the flour, sugar, yeast and salt in the bowl of a stand mixer. Add the egg but don't stir it in yet.
  • Heat the milk and coconut oil in a saucepan until a thermometer reads 110 degrees F. (If the milk is too hot when you add it to the flour mixture, it will kill the yeast.)
  • Pour the milk mixture into the flour mixture. Avoid pouring it directly on the egg-you don't want the hot milk to cook it.
  • Using the dough hook, mix on medium speed until the dough comes together and starts to pull away from the sides of the bowl, 3 to 4 minutes. Scrape down the sides with a rubber spatula, if needed. The dough will look a little irregular in texture.
  • Knead the dough.
  • Turn out the dough onto a lightly floured surface and knead until smooth, soft and elastic, 3 to 4 minutes. Shape into a ball and place in a large bowl lightly oiled with coconut oil; rub the top of the dough with a little more coconut oil. Cover with plastic wrap and let rise in a warm place until doubled in size, 1 to 2 hours.
  • Form the muffins.
  • Sprinkle 2 baking sheets with cornmeal and set aside. After the dough rises, punch it down and divide into 16 equal pieces. Roll each piece into a ball, then flatten into a 3-inch disk. Place the disks on the baking sheets.
  • Cook the muffins.
  • Heat a 12-inch cast-iron skillet over medium heat. Coat the skillet with cooking spray and liberally sprinkle with cornmeal. Working in batches, cook the muffins until they are deep golden brown, 5 to 9 minutes per side. If they start to rise in a domed fashion, flatten them with a spatula. Let the English muffins cool completely, then split open, toast and serve with butter and jam.

CHEESY CRAB ENGLISH MUFFINS



Cheesy Crab English Muffins image

These hot-from-the-oven sandwiches are so good on a cool afternoon or as a quick dinner. Chopped pecans give the crab salad extra crunch.-Mary Lou Crouch, Granite Falls,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 25m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 packages (8 ounces each) imitation crabmeat, chopped
1 cup chopped celery
1 cup mayonnaise
1 jar (2 ounces) diced pimientos, drained
1/4 cup chopped pecans
2 tablespoons finely chopped onion
6 English muffins, split and toasted
12 slices c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the crab, celery, mayonnaise, pimientos, pecans and onion. Spread over English muffin halves. Broil 3-4 in. from the heat for 5 minutes or until bubbly. Top with cheese slices; broil 1-2 minutes longer or until cheese is melted.

CREAMED CRAB ON ENGLISH MUFFINS



Creamed Crab on English Muffins image

Make and share this Creamed Crab on English Muffins rec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Manami

Categories     One Dish Meal

Time 45m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 20

1 lb crabmeat, picked over & cleaned (thawed if frozen)
1/4 cup unsalted butter
1/2 cup celery, minced
3 tablespoons onions, minced
1/2 garlic clove, minced
1/2 lb mushroom, sliced
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up clam juice
1 cup heavy cream
1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
1/8 teaspoon nutmeg
1/8 te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es
2 1/2 tablespoons dry sherry
1 1/2 tablespoons dry white wine
1/8 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/2 cup green peas (thawed)
3 tablespoons red pimientos, minced (the bottled kind)
4 English muffins, split and toasted
3 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
paprika, for sprinkling (garnish)

Steps:

  • Place crabmeat in a steamer basket over boiling water.
  • Cover saucepan and steam 3-4 minutes.
  • Remove crab from steamer and set aside.
  • Melt butter in a heavy saucepan over medium heat.
  • Sauté celery and onion about 8 minutes or until translucent.
  • Add mushrooms and sauté another 6 minutes.
  • Now, add garlic and saute another 30 seconds.
  • Stir in flour and simmer about 5 minutes or until flour turns light brown.
  • Combine next 5 ingredients(starting with clam juice through red pepper flakes) in a jar with a tight-fitting lid.
  • Shake vigorously.
  • Add to celery mushroom mixture and simmer about 4 minutes, stirring frequently until sauce boils and begins to thicken.
  • Reduce heat to low and simmer another 2 minutes.
  • Add crab, sherry, white wine, peas, pimentos and Worcestershire sauce.
  •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Simmer over low heat until hot.
  • Serve creamed crab over toasted English muffins, sprinkled with parsley and paprika.
  • Serve with a Chenin Blanc, Beaujolais, or Fume Blanc, and a salad of greens and a nice tropical fruit cup.
